Project Site Engineer
AbbVie is a company dedicated to discovering and delivering innovative medicines and solutions that address serious health issues. The Project Site Engineer will manage medium-sized projects, ensuring compliance with policies, quality standards, and effective project execution from concept through closure.

Responsibilities
Responsibilities of this engineering grade level inherently include and expand upon the responsibilities established for lower engineering grade levels
Responsible for compliance with applicable policies and procedures. Ensures quality and effectiveness of key results of major projects within function through sound design, early risk assessments, and implementation of fallback strategies
Has full awareness of the potential consequences (defects and failure modes) of design changes to established processes. Mitigates risk within functions through sound design, early risk assessments and implementation of fallback strategies
Develops, plans, coordinates and directs engineering aspects of projects of major scope and importance. Manages multiple, often concurrent projects and meets expectations. Understands the business needs and has a thorough knowledge of the customer when developing a project scope
Incorporates business foresight of emerging technological trends. Leads development of Project Charter and documents the initial requirements that satisfy the stakeholders needs and expectations. Establishes engineering project objectives and technical criteria for evaluating project results and activities of the project team
Uses established PM tools and techniques (FEP, Cash Flow Projections, Scope / Schedule Control, etc.) to stay within authorized budget limits and achieve the overall project and organizational objectives. Contributes to the development of project management best practices. Directs and manages Project Execution by performing the work defined in the project plan to achieve project objectives
Defines roles and responsibilities. Monitors and controls project work to meet the performance objectives defined in the project plan. Focuses on cost and milestone achievement to optimize resource utilization. Reviews change requests, manages and approves changes to the deliverables, organizational process assets, project documents, and the project plan
Closes the project by finalizing all activities across all the Project Management Process Groups to formally complete the project or phase. Directs others in the execution of: the design of products / processes / equipment / systems / facilities by applying engineering methods, concepts and techniques. Ensures the project design complies with all engineering standards, project objectives and customer needs. Conceptualizes complete solutions
Creates or coordinates the solutions for complex problems; integrates regulatory and operational needs; performs cost / benefit analysis. Explores multiple alternatives. Seeks input from cross functional teams in resolving major project hurdles. Resolves problems and crisis situations requiring fast, astute decisions with rapid implementation by utilizing technical training and /or e experience
Mentors others by sharing knowledge and expertise and providing feedback and guidance. Establishes relationships and good communication channels with customers; documents agreements and commitments. Acts as a trusted advisor. Balances bottom line objectives of a project with the long-term interest of customer
